Source for derailleur cable housings
 
I like the old style derailleur cable housings that are wrapped with round wire and have no plastic coating. I know that they had to go away from round wire to get the accuracy necessary for indexed shifting (or so I've read), but somewhere in the world, there has to be a place where you can still get cable housing like this.

I just haven't found it and in the mean time, I just end up using lengths that come with NOS shifter/derailleur parts. Anybody know a place to get this?
